Members of the ELSI Scholar Directory are scholars and trainees with an interest in research on the ethical, legal, and social implications of genetics and genomics. You may contact members to organize collaborative projects or working groups, share speaking opportunities, solicit expert commentary, obtain advice on policy or legislation, network, and arrange mentor/mentee relationships.
